Address 0 PPC

PX4eHwZDedyocLU3gjyogwJGqgLCrXpFBJ

Confirmed

Total Received13.978558 PPC
Total Sent13.978558 PPC
Final Balance0 PPC
No. Transactions2

Transactions

Fee: 0.02 PPC
405882 Confirmations1069.342204 PPC
PKk13z3Z6FWQeK6CnmbTf5wMSAheJUUZSD275.55501 PPC
PX4eHwZDedyocLU3gjyogwJGqgLCrXpFBJ13.978558 PPC
Fee: 0.01 PPC
405890 Confirmations289.533568 PPC